ACE-CORE.sys - Analysis Report

DriverShield analyzed the Windows kernel driver ACE-CORE.sys and assigned a verdict of Suspicious with a composite risk score of 35/100, indicating some risk signals warranting review (30-59 band).

PE sections

Section layout and Shannon entropy. High entropy in a code section is a packing or encryption indicator.

SectionVirtual sizeRaw sizeEntropyFlags
.text0x239390x23A004.13CODE, EXEC, READ
.rdata0x64200x66005.16IDATA, READ
.data0x10ABC80x0A001.93IDATA, READ, WRITE
.pdata0x2FAC0x30005.44IDATA, READ
.CRT0x00D80x02001.41IDATA, READ
.gfids0x00040x02000.02IDATA, READ
PAGE0x18FD0x1A006.27CODE, EXEC, READ
INIT0x12D60x14005.02CODE, EXEC, READ, DISCARD
.rsrc0x03E80x04003.37IDATA, READ, DISCARD
.reloc0x00E00x02002.88IDATA, READ, DISCARD
.tvm00x3860000x3860006.88CODE, EXEC, READ

Symbolic execution

Engine angr, status completed, 100 paths explored at a maximum depth of 100. Vulnerability classes reached: 0. Exploitable paths: 0.
